Dear TeenHealthFX,

I am a girl who is 14,and I have a crush on a teacher who is a man.When I tell my friends, they think I am weird.Is it normal to have a crush on an adult?Also, when ever I see him,I blush really bad-my whole face turns red.Is there anything I can do to stop the blushing?Do you think he knows I have a crush on him beacause I blush when I see him? Sincereley,red faced and embarressed

Signed: Red Faced And Embarrassed




Dear Red Faced And Embarrassed,

 

TeenHealthFX wants you to know that you are not weird. It is very common for young girls to have a crush on an older man, especially one who plays a significant role in their life such as a teacher. Many male teachers probably have experienced this with their students and understand that it is part of the wide range of emotions that occur as you make your way into adulthood. Having crushes is very common in adolescence and is experienced by both males and females. Now that you know this is normal, try and relax when you are in this teacher's presence and chances are the blushing will stop.

 

Just a cautionary note, the overwhelming majority of teachers are dedicated professionals who are committed to their students and have their best interests at heart. Unfortunately there are individuals who put their own needs and desires first, even if it means causing damage to a younger person. Having a crush in no way implies that you are seeking to have relationship with a teacher or any adult for that matter. If an older person makes advances towards you or makes you feel uncomfortable in any way you should let your parents or an adult that you trust know what is happening
